Robert Isme

Robert Isme joined head coach Kelly Killion’s staff as the team’s associate head coach in June of 2025. Prior to coming to American, Isme was with Dartmouth women's basketball program as the team's assistant coach and recruiting coordinator in June of 2023 and was promoted to Associate Head Coach and Recruiting Coordinator in June of 2024.

Isme most recently spent two seasons as an assistant coach and recruiting coordinator on Cimino's staff at St. Francis Brooklyn after a lengthy stint at his alma mater, New York Institute of Technology (NYIT). During the 2021-22 season, his first on Cimino's staff, Isme helped guide the Terriers to a program-best 13 conference victories. The 17-win campaign also featured an upset of Michigan State, which marked St. Francis Brooklyn's first Power Five triumph in program history.
 
At NYIT, Isme was a men's basketball assistant coach from 2008-15 before serving as the Division II program's interim head coach for the 2015-16 season. He then joined NYIT's women's program as an assistant coach and helped guide the Bears to a 2018-19 conference championship, plus a pair of NCAA Tournament bids, before joining Cimino at St. Francis Brooklyn prior to the 2021-22 season. Isme earned a bachelor's degree in business administration from NYIT in 2012 and went on to earn his master's in business administration from Southern New Hampshire University in 2021.

Isme and his wife Dr. Zaibis Munoz-Isme have two children, son Maximus and daughter Kalliope.
